      Mercury G810 Rack System 2 w/PSU

      Please note: System 2 features the same Mercury Power Structure as S1, still ready for Mercury G8 Modules. Same PSU-1 & 6 ft. power cable. No CHAIN Switch, LINK sequentially Only (1-2, 3-4, etc…) on CH 1-10, XLR I/O on CH 9-10 only, DB25 I/O on CH 1-8 only. Ships with rack ears. Tabletop kit is available as an add-on.

      One of the biggest complaints among users of ‘500 racks’ in the market is the lack of power, especially when using products that are not built to the specifications of the ‘500’ standard. These non-standard products consume more power than they should, causing problems for all other modules in the rack. However, this is not an issue with the Mercury D Series G810 Rack System.

      Unlike other ‘500 racks’, the Mercury D Series G810 Rack System has a power specification that is much higher than the ‘500’ standard. But simply providing more power does not solve the power problems of ‘500’ racks. To address this issue, Mercury has designed a better power structure with the Mercury Power Regulation Circuit. This circuit is not only present in the rack, but also on every channel, offering individual regulation per channel. As a result, the Mercury D Series G810 Rack System is the first ‘500’ rack to have this feature, making it not only a better rack but a better system overall.

      With the Mercury Power Regulation Circuit, each channel is isolated from the next channel and any other channel in the rack. This protects against faults or emissions from problematic modules, as no module in the Mercury D Series G810 Rack System shares DC power with another module in the rack.

      In addition to the Mercury Power Regulation Circuit, the Mercury D Series G810 Rack System also features the Mercury Soft Start Circuit. This circuit allows power to ramp up slowly, gradually and gently applying voltage to your expensive D Series or ‘500 Series’ modules when you power up. This is not only better for your modules, but also reduces the danger to woofers that could be damaged with ‘turn-on’ thump when part of a larger system.

      While it may not be the first thing you consider when purchasing equipment, the power supply is the foundation of how any recording device works. In professional audio, a clean, regulated, and abundant power supply affects the headroom of your preamps, equalizers, compressor/limiters, and other equipment. Stable and isolated power simply allows your equipment to work better and avoids cross talk between channels.

      The Mercury D Series G810 Rack System is built like a tank, featuring thick aluminium rack ears and a durable steel chassis. This construction not only provides strength but also optimum shielding for internal electronics. Like all Mercury Recording Equipment Co. products, the Mercury D Series G810 Rack System is engineered to be reliable and look good in your studio, but it is also built to be road-worthy.
